The Augusta Civic Center is a multi-purpose arena located in Augusta, Maine, USA.

It serves as a venue for sporting events, concerts, and community gatherings.

Location & Access Logistics

The Augusta Civic Center is situated at 76 Community Drive, Augusta, ME 04330. It is approximately 2 miles (3.2 km) west of the Augusta city center. Access is via State Route 104 (Community Drive). Ample parking is available on-site, with designated areas for event attendees. Public transport options are limited; the nearest bus stop is several miles away, requiring a taxi or ride-share service for direct access.

Historical & Ecological Origin

Construction of the Augusta Civic Center was completed in 1971. It was designed to provide a central venue for public events and athletic competitions for the city and surrounding region. The site itself is located on relatively flat terrain, historically part of the Kennebec River valley's development.

Key Highlights & Activities

The venue hosts ice hockey games, basketball tournaments, and concerts. Public skating sessions are available during specific times of the year. The arena can be configured for various event types, including trade shows and banquets. Specific event schedules are published on the venue's official website.
